Finding Balance: A Guide to Vestibular Rehabilitation Therapy
Experiencing dizziness ? Vestibular rehabilitation programs can provide relief for such conditions. This targeted method incorporates a series of activities designed to retrain your nervous system's function to preserve equilibrium. A experienced professional will assess your individual needs and tailor a personalized schedule to address your problems and improve your overall balance.

Beyond Kegels: Innovative Approaches to Pelvic Base & Vestibular Health
While common Kegel routines remain a foundational element, advanced pelvic area and vestibular therapy increasingly embraces holistic techniques. Several individuals find that just focusing on Kegels isn’t sufficient to address nuanced issues like pelvic pain or vulvodynia. Fortunately, a broader range of methods are now available , including biofeedback to enhance muscle awareness, nerve stimulation for pain management, and targeted physical treatment to address root causes. Furthermore, Pelvic Floor Therapy approaches like Pilates and yoga, when modified appropriately, can contribute to pelvic strength . Consideration of these additional options can significantly improve overall pelvic and vestibular well-being .
